Frank counts 56 maple trees living on a 20-acre tract of land, and the data allows him to calculate the of the maple trees on th
frozen [14]

Answer:

population density

population distribution

age structure

Explanation:

if we look at this question; it looks glaring that it correlates with a fill in the blank type of question.

So, from the question:

Frank counts 56 maple trees living on a 20-acre tract of land, and the data allows him to calculate the <u>population density</u> of the maple trees on the land.

In an ecological succession, population  density refer to species of  a common genera in specific geographical setting. It helps to measure the exact number of organism inhabitant a unit area of a place.

He observes that most of the maple trees grow closely together in groups of 6 to 8 trees, which describes the <u>population distribution. </u>

Population distribution is the spread of organism over a region in a geographic ecological setting. The pattern of distribution of organism may be uniform , in some  organism they are largely dispersed and in some they are clumped together.

The<u> age structure </u>of the maple trees shows the percentages of trees of different ages.

The age structure is also a term used in ecology which is normally use to predict the proportion of growth of organisms. Age structure  of  species in the environment speaks volume about their  distribution of age.
